Hi Marcelo,

as discussed in the thread of your 2.4.18-rc1 announcement (see [1] and
[2]) 2.4.18 adds CONFIG_FB_TRIDENT but the code doesn't compile. It's
IMHO not a good a idea to add a new option that doesn't compile to a
stable kernel. Please apply the patch below that disables this option as a
workaround to 2.4.18:


--- drivers/video/Config.in.old Thu Feb 21 00:18:54 2002
+++ drivers/video/Config.in Thu Feb 21 00:20:02 2002
@@ -145,7 +145,7 @@
fi
tristate ' 3Dfx Banshee/Voodoo3 display support (EXPERIMENTAL)' CONFIG_FB_3DFX
tristate ' 3Dfx Voodoo Graphics (sst1) support (EXPERIMENTAL)' CONFIG_FB_VOODOO1
- tristate ' Trident support (EXPERIMENTAL)' CONFIG_FB_TRIDENT
+# tristate ' Trident support (EXPERIMENTAL)' CONFIG_FB_TRIDENT
fi
fi
if [ "$ARCH" = "sparc" -o "$ARCH" = "sparc64" ]; then
